- 1Job 1-2 — In the Hebrew Bible, the Book of Job explores a righteous man who suffers sudden, severe losses and illness; it questions straightforward retributive explanations for suffering and stresses lamentation, honest speech to God, and ultimately trust amid mystery. — Job's story warns Christians against assuming illness is a direct sign of divine judgment and encourages faithful lament, honest questioning, and presence with those who suffer rather than quick moralizing.
